Overview:

The Guardianship Project’s volunteer program aims to assist our case managers in providing more frequent, friendly interaction with our clients. Volunteers not replace our current case managers visit Social interaction among the elderly and disabled greatly improves not only their quality of life, but their physical and mental health. Volunteers will offer clients with yet another friendly face from The Guardianship Project. This position helps extend the resources of The Guardianship Project to better assist our clients.

Title: Friendly Visitor

Work location: Variable (dependent on client location)

Purpose of the position:

The friendly visitor will serve as a companion to clients of The Guardianship Project. Volunteers will engage clients in activities like reading a book, talking, or just being a friendly face. Volunteers will be matched to clients on a 1:1 basis.

Volunteers will visit clients weekly, for 30-60 minutes each time. Visits will take place where the client resides.

Mission Statement

Vera is an independent nonprofit organization that partners with government to improve the systems that people rely on for justice and safety.

Description

Vera shares its expertise in research, demonstration projects, and technical assistance with leaders in government and civil society. Vera is based in New York City and has additional offices in Washington , DC , and New Orleans . Most of Vera's work focuses on three areas: youth justice, sentencing and corrections, and immigration. However, the re are also projects on related topics such as substance use and domestic violence.
